A Tale of Shrinking and Discovery
At its Main, The Minish Cap follows Connection over a quest to save Hyrule from your evil sorcerer Vaati, who has turned Princess Zelda to stone. To do so, Url should restore the shattered Picori Blade and look for the help in the Minish—little, mystical creatures invisible into the human eye. Along with the support of Ezlo, a magical chatting cap with a pointy tongue (and a mysterious previous), Url gains the chance to shrink to Minish size. This mechanic results in being the foundation for both exploration and puzzle-resolving all through the activity.
The Tale is lighthearted however emotionally resonant, capturing the spirit of adventure and question that defines the Zelda sequence. Vaati, as the most crucial antagonist, delivers a refreshing alter from the standard Ganon narrative, adding a unique taste on the plot.
Gameplay and Innovation
The Minish Cap maintains the best-down motion-journey type acquainted to admirers of A Url to your Previous and Url’s Awakening, but introduces new gameplay aspects which make it get noticed. The shrinking mechanic opens up a dual-scale planet—players discover spots as both equally standard-sized Hyperlink and small Minish Url, featuring layered puzzles and artistic dungeon design.
Dungeons are cleverly crafted, crammed with engaging puzzles, traps, and memorable bosses. Items just like the Gust Jar, Mole Mitts, and Cane of Pacci add wide range to gameplay and persuade experimentation. The whole world is filled with techniques, heart items, and side quests, rewarding exploration at every single convert.
A noteworthy aspect is definitely the Kinstone fusion procedure, wherever players match magical stones with NPCs to unlock hidden goods, key passages, or Exclusive occasions. It provides a fun layer of discovery and provides players incentive to connect with the sport's charming inhabitants.
